About being our Project Planner - Land Use Planning and Entitlements

The Project Planner will provide land use planning and entitlement support for exciting development projects across Southern California, applying land use policies and best practices in the preparation of land use entitlements, design, and site planning with local government entities. The Project Planner will perform preliminary zoning investigations and field studies. In addition, you will prepare and work in current planning, zoning, subdivision, and land use applications, including necessary findings, for projects in greater Los Angeles area.


Responsibility Highlights for our Project Planner - Land Use Planning and Entitlements

  • Establish and maintain strong, collaborative relationships with clients, agency staff and project team members
  • Prepare well-organized project reports, case findings and presentation materials for public hearings and community meetings
  • Communicate effectively - both verbally and in writing - with internal teams, government agencies, clients, and external consultants.
  • Interpret and apply planning regulations and technical documents, including the Subdivision Map Act, CEQA, zoning codes, title reports, surveys and design plans.
  • Prepare and finalize high-quality project deliverables such as fee estimates, project schedules, due diligence reports and findings with minimal revisions needed by Project Manager
  • Ability to analyze and understand project needs in various political and governmental settings
  • Review and evaluate planning applications, development documents, and submittals for regulatory compliance with governmental requirements
  • Prioritize tasks, manage workload issues and delegate work effectively when needed
  • Provide on-call planning support services to a city/county public agency on as needed basis
  • Work independently in both office and remote environments while maintaining accountability and meeting deadlines
  • Apply knowledge and experience in long-range/advanced planning to support comprehensive planning efforts.
